Latest Patents
Banerjee's prominent patent is for a "Wide field compact imaging catadioptric spectrometer." This invention utilizes a Mangin type lens and a pupil lens positioned adjacent to a diffraction grating. The design allows electromagnetic radiation received through aperture slits to be directed to the reflective section of the Mangin lens, which then redirects the light to a pupil near the diffraction grating. The spectral components of electromagnetic radiation can be effectively imaged onto a detector, which may feature an advanced array of smaller spaced detectors. His design efficiently balances lens elements to utilize a single optical material, optimizing the apparatus for various applications. Notably, the spectrometer operates within an infrared wavelength range from approximately 7.5 to 13.5 microns, making it particularly well-suited for airborne applications.
Career Highlights
Banerjee has established his career at BAE Systems Information and Electronic Systems Integration Inc., where he has been instrumental in the development of high-tech imaging solutions. His dedication to innovation in the field of optical engineering has contributed significantly to the advancements of the company.
Collaborations
Throughout his professional journey, Banerjee has collaborated with several talented colleagues, including Mark L. Oskotsky and Michael J. Russo, Jr. These partnerships emphasize a collective effort in research and development, further pushing the boundaries of imaging technology.
